Nutanix(NTNX) - 2026 Q2 - Earnings Call Transcript
2026-02-25 22:30
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ported quarterly revenue of $723 million, exceeding the guidance range of $705 million to $715 million [5][14] -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) grew 16% year-over-year to $2.36 billion [5][14] - Non-GAAP gross margin was 88.6%, and non-GAAP operating margin was 26.2%, higher than the guided range of 20.5% to 21.5% [16][19] - Free cash flow for the quarter was $191 million, representing a free cash flow margin of 26% [17][19]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company added over 1,000 new customers, marking the strongest quarterly new logo additions in eight years [5][14] - The average contract duration remained consistent at 3.1 years [16] - The net dollar-based retention rate (NRR) at the end of Q2 was 107% [14]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company faced supply chain challenges, particularly with CPU and memory shortages, which began to impact operations more significantly in the latter half of Q2 [6][15] - The company noted that longer lead times for servers would affect near-term revenue and free cash flow [8][20]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company announced a strategic partnership with AMD, focusing on developing a Nutanix-powered Agentic AI platform, with AMD investing $150 million in Nutanix common stock and funding up to $100 million for R&D [4][5] - The company aims to leverage AI as a significant long-term growth opportunity, providing a platform for enterprise applications [5][13]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management acknowledged the dynamic environment and the impact of supply chain challenges on revenue timing, but emphasized strong business fundamentals [9][19] - The company expects bookings growth for the full fiscal year to exceed prior expectations, despite delays in revenue recognition due to supply chain issues [19][20] Other Important Information - The company repurchased $333 million worth of common stock under its existing share repurchase authorization [17][19] - The updated guidance for fiscal year 2026 includes revenue of $2.8 billion to $2.84 billion and free cash flow of $745 million to $775 million [19][20] Q&A Session Summary Question: VMware Replacement Opportunity - Management indicated that the opportunity for VMware replacements remains strong, with continued customer additions and high hypervisor adoption [24][25] Question: Confidence in Q4 Upsell - Management expressed confidence in Q4 due to traditional strong performance in that quarter and growth in remaining performance obligations (RPO) [27][28] Question: RPO and Off-Balance Sheet Bookings - Management clarified that the growth in RPO was influenced by the exclusion of cancelable backlog, which remains a small portion of total RPO [33][34] Question: AMD Partnership Revenue Opportunity - The partnership with AMD aims to enhance the Nutanix software stack on AMD hardware, with revenue expected to start materializing in FY27 [80][82] Question: Supply Constraints Impact - Management noted that both CPU and memory shortages are significant challenges, with an unclear timeline for resolution [84][86]

These 2 Data-Infrastructure Stocks Merit a Closer Look, Says Oppenheimer
Yahoo Finance· 2025-12-02 11:11
Core Insights - Nutanix is positioned as a leading cloud software company, offering a unified cloud platform that integrates compute, storage, virtualization, and networking, catering to various data management needs across on-premises, public clouds, and edge locations [2][4] - The global cloud infrastructure market was valued at over $262.7 billion last year, with projections indicating it could reach $837.97 billion by 2034,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) above 12% [4] - Nutanix reported a revenue of $670.58 million in fiscal 1Q26, marking a 13.5% increase year-over-year, although it fell short of forecasts by $6 million [7] - The company has over 29,000 customers, including major corporations like Home Depot and Intel, highlighting its strong market presence [6] Company Overview - Nutanix's platform simplifies operations, enhances performance, and maintains control, which are essential for enterprises of all sizes [1] - The company leverages HyperConverged Infrastructure (HCI) technology, providing flexibility, scalability, and resilience, making it suitable for all applications [2] - The shift towards hybrid and multi-cloud architectures is driving demand for next-generation infrastructure providers, which Nutanix is well-positioned to meet [5] Financial Performance - Nutanix's non-GAAP EPS for the last reported quarter was $0.41, aligning with expectations [7] - Analyst Param Singh from Oppenheimer maintains a bullish outlook on Nutanix, citing its potential to benefit from the industry's shift towards HCI and the opportunity to displace VMware [8] - The current share price of Nutanix is $47.8, with an average target price of $71.17, indicating a potential one-year gain of 32% [8] Market Trends - Enterprises are undergoing significant infrastructure overhauls, rethinking data storage and management strategies, which is reshaping IT budgets [5] - The increasing importance of secure and flexible data storage solutions is driven by the rapid expansion of AI technologies [12] - The demand for unstructured data storage for AI applications is expected to grow, benefiting companies like Nutanix and Pure Storage [15]
Nutanix(NTNX) - 2026 Q1 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-11-25 22:32
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ported quarterly revenue of $671 million, representing a year-over-year growth rate of 13% and within the guided range of $670-$680 million [10][11] - Annual Recurring Revenue (ARR) grew 18% year over year to $2.284 billion [5][11] - Non-GAAP net income for Q1 was $121 million, translating to a fully diluted EPS of $0.41 per share [12] - Free cash flow in Q1 was $175 million, with a free cash flow margin of 26% [12]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company experienced a shift in revenue recognition due to a higher proportion of bookings with future start dates, impacting Q1 revenue [10][11] - The average contract duration increased to 3.1 years [11] - Non-GAAP gross margin was reported at 88%, while non-GAAP operating margin was 19.7% [11]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The U.S. Federal business saw double-digit year-over-year growth, although it remains a small portion of total revenue [20][21] - The company continues to add large customers, including a significant new logo in the U.S. federal sector focused on AI and modernization [8][9]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on modernizing IT infrastructures and adopting hybrid multi-cloud operating models [6][9] - There is an emphasis on flexibility in license start dates to align with customer adoption timelines, particularly in light of Broadcom migrations [14][58] - The company plans to support additional external storage solutions, enhancing its hybrid cloud capabilities [9]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management noted that the fundamentals of the business remain strong despite the revenue timing issues [9][15] - The company expects to see more revenue deferred than previously planned, but the overall revenue recognized over time remains unchanged [10][14] - Management remains optimistic about the demand for their solutions and the potential for growth in the federal sector [20][21] Other Important Information - The company has raised its free cash flow guidance for the full year to $800-$840 million, reflecting a free cash flow margin of 28.9% at the midpoint [13][14] - The company is participating in several upcoming technology conferences, indicating ongoing engagement with investors [2] Q&A Session Summary Question: NRR flat quarter over quarter dynamics - Management explained that new logos do not directly affect NRR, and the stability in NRR reflects good retention and expansion dynamics [17][18] Question: Performance of U.S. Federal business - The U.S. Federal business experienced double-digit growth, but variability is expected due to recent changes in personnel and policies [20][21] Question: RPO bookings growth rate - Management clarified that RPO captures future revenue expectations and noted a year-over-year growth of 26% in RPO [26][28] Question: Supply chain issues and push-outs - Management indicated that supply chain constraints were not a significant factor in Q1 results, but they are monitoring potential impacts going forward [32][34] Question: Customer spending plans and hardware costs - Management has not seen a drop in demand despite rising hardware costs and is focused on providing flexibility to customers [45] Question: Structural changes in bookings - Management confirmed that the increase in bookings with future start dates is likely a structural change driven by customer needs for flexibility [58][61]
